[ARCHIVED] Brace Yourself for the 2026 Pelham Polar Plunge

Police officers react as they dive into cold water at Oak Mountain State Park.

Get ready to take an icy plunge for a great cause! The Pelham Police Department invites the community to participate in the 2026 Pelham Polar Plunge on Saturday, January 17, 2026, from 12:00 p.m. to 3:00 p.m. at the Oak Mountain State Park beach (Double Oak Lake).

Each year, hundreds of residents and law enforcement officers brave the cold waters of Double Oak Lake to raise money and awareness for Special Olympics Alabama. Whether you’re plunging into the water or cheering from the shore, this high-energy event is a fun way to support athletes with intellectual disabilities while enjoying a day of community spirit.

The Pelham Polar Plunge is an annual Alabama Law Enforcement Torch Run event hosted by the Pelham Police Department. For more than 50 years, Special Olympics has been breaking down barriers and creating opportunities through the power of sport. Since 1981, the Law Enforcement Torch Run has grown into a global movement, with law enforcement agencies raising over $1 billion in support of Special Olympics athletes worldwide.

Community members of all ages are encouraged to get involved, form a team, or support a participant.

📍 Location: Oak Mountain State Park Beach (Double Oak Lake)
📅 Date: Saturday, January 17, 2026
Time: 12:00–3:00 p.m. (On-site registration and festivities begin at 12:00 p.m.; the Polar Plunge begins at 1:00 p.m.)
